Meta, Microsoft Fall as AI Spending Tests Investors
NegativeFinancial Markets

Shares of Meta Platforms and Microsoft fell after they revealed significant spending on AI data centers, raising concerns among investors. Meta's CEO Mark Zuckerberg reassured that he isn't worried about overspending, despite projections indicating that 2026 expenses will be much higher than in 2025. This situation highlights the ongoing tension between ambitious AI investments and investor confidence, making it a crucial moment for tech companies navigating the future of AI.
